Analysis of The lonesome death of Tyler Townsend



Xmas eve 2020 was the coldest night for
a decade.  
And a harbinger of doom for anyone without
shelter
Tyler Townsend was one of the unlucky ones
not to get refuge from the artic weather.

As he trudged his broken body through the
broken streets, despair clung tightly to him like a straight jacket.

He cut a forlorn and desolate figure with his long stringy yellow hair looking like angel hair pasta hanging from a plate.

Tyler sat down in the doorway of a McDonald's.
He wrapped his sleeping bag tightly around himself.
He could feel the cold in his bones.
His ice cold hands that clung to life began
to loosen its grip until he was hanging by his
fingertips

As the clock struck midnight his fingertips slipped from the edge.
